If your router is working perfectly, do not update the firmware just for the sake of it. Only update if you are experiencing specific bugs or require a feature mentioned in the changelog.
Sometimes a new firmware introduces bugs (e.g., high battery drain, broken SMS). Rolling back is possible but risky.
When flashing custom firmware, you often flash a customized WebUI. This interface grants access to: zte mf79u firmware
[Header: 256 bytes] -> Magic number, version, checksum, size [U-Boot image] -> bootloader [Kernel] -> Linux zImage [RootFS] -> SquashFS [Modem firmware] -> NVRAM, RF calibration data [Web UI files] -> HTML/CSS/JS, CGI binaries
: Click the Check button. If a new version is found, follow the on-screen prompts to install it. If your router is working perfectly, do not
Launch your chosen flashing executable as an Administrator. Select the target COM port identified in Device Manager. Step 4: Load the Firmware and WebUI
⚠️ Do NOT use firmware intended for ZTE MF79 (older model) or MF79U from a different carrier unless it is explicitly unlocked. Cross-flashing can brick your modem. Rolling back is possible but risky
When you see the notification for a new update, always prefer the simple over‑the‑air method through the web interface ( 192.168.0.1 ) whenever possible. Only rely on the manual Windows tool if the OTA update fails or you have a specific firmware file from a trusted source.
Read and save the NV items or create a full bin dump. Keep this file safe. Step 3: Switch Device to Download Mode